Output 66ca12c8a790db0335acd48a6398a549f7509dd9097ec52eee60c9ff7828d1f2:0

value
2339355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0b67a8d43b4261f7bc57c4aa8d9c475091d0c2 OP_EQUAL
address
3QaRC7y1VsM2gBqr3opz5kBNzTecuqQVgR
transaction
66ca12c8a790db0335acd48a6398a549f7509dd9097ec52eee60c9ff7828d1f2
spent
true